Before you begin the recharge process, it's crucial to understand what Starmaker Coins are and how they function within the app. Starmaker Coins are the premium virtual currency used exclusively in the Starmaker singing and social entertainment app. Unlike the free currency you can earn through daily check-ins or watching ads, Coins are purchased with real money and unlock a higher tier of features and virtual goods. They are the lifeblood of the in-app economy, allowing users to purchase virtual gifts for their favorite performers, unlock special audio effects and voice filters for their own recordings, and gain access to exclusive badges and profile frames that showcase their status within the community. Now, let's break down the recharge procedure in granular detail. The first step is to locate your Starmaker User ID (UID). This is a unique numerical identifier for your account and is essential for ensuring the coins are delivered to the correct profile. To find your UID, open the Starmaker app and tap on the "Me" or profile icon, usually located in the bottom right corner of the screen. Your UID will be displayed prominently on your profile page, often just below your nickname and avatar. It's a good practice to copy this number or have it ready before you start the purchase process to avoid any errors. Entering an incorrect UID is one of the most common reasons for delayed or failed top-ups, so double-checking this number is paramount.

After you confirm the payment, the top-up process is finalized. In the vast majority of cases, the Starmaker Coins are credited to your account instantly. The system automatically validates the payment and triggers the delivery of the virtual currency to the UID you provided. You should receive an on-screen confirmation and often an in-app notification. It's advisable to completely close and restart the Starmaker app if you don't see the updated balance immediately, as this refreshes the connection to the server. In rare instances, usually due to high server load or payment verification delays, it can take up to 3-5 minutes for the coins to appear. If the coins have not arrived after 10-15 minutes, the next step is to contact customer support, having your transaction receipt and UID ready.
Beyond the basic steps, there are several important considerations for a smooth and secure top-up experience. Security should always be your top priority. Only purchase coins through the official Starmaker in-app store or from highly reputable and authorized resellers. These authorized partners have direct agreements with the platform and use automated, secure systems to deliver coins. Be extremely wary of individuals on social media or messaging apps offering discounted coins; these are almost always scams that may lead to your account being compromised or banned. Authorized resellers can sometimes offer slight discounts or bonus coins during promotions, but offers that seem too good to be true usually are. Another key point is regional pricing. The cost of Starmaker Coin packages can vary significantly depending on your country due to local taxes, currency exchange rates, and market-specific pricing strategies. It is not advisable to use VPNs to try and access cheaper regional prices, as this violates the app's terms of service and can result in the suspension of your account.
